Key Price Levels and Bearish to Bullish Shift

The price action since early December has begun to flatten out, indicating that the selling momentum is waning. ADA has found support in the range of $0.32 to $0.33, which has been holding up despite the bearish trend.

This area has proven to be a strong level of support, with ADA bouncing back several times from this range. The key level to watch now is the trendline resistance. A breakout above this line, currently near $0.45, would likely confirm the start of a bullish reversal.

If ADA successfully breaks above the trendline, the price target for this rally could be as high as $0.70, marking a 56% potential upside from the current price of $0.45. This target is indicated by the green shaded area on the chart, which highlights the area where price may likely head if the breakout materializes.

This represents a significant opportunity for traders, as the breakout could bring ADA back into the bullish territory, breaking its prolonged downtrend.
